HMC

Frozen food manufacturer in Ekpoma


Frozen food manufacturer


AgriBest Farms

21, Reliance Hotel Road Aduwawa, Off Benin Auchi Rd, Benin City, Nigeria

Supermarket


General Store


Shop


Frozen food store


Oriental medicine store


Electronics Retail and Repair Shop


Men's Clothes Shop


Beer shop


Clothing Shop